Northland OB-GYN to join St. Luke's system
The practice will be renamed St. Luke’s Obstetrics & Gynecology Associates.By: News Tribune staff, Duluth News Tribune
Northland OB-GYN will become part of the St. Luke’s system effective July 1, St. Luke’s announced this morning.
The practice will be renamed St. Luke’s Obstetrics & Gynecology Associates.
“The physicians of Northland OB-GYN are very excited about the opportunity to join St. Luke’s,” Dr. Susan Goltz, who is at the practice, said in a news release. “We have a long and collegial relationship with St. Luke’s and believe the transition for our patients will be seamless. We look forward to continuing to provide the same level of quality care to the women of Duluth and surrounding area.”
In addition to Goltz, physicians at the practice are James A. Sebastian, MD; Elisabeth A. Revoir, Judith Johnson, Melissa R. Stank, Jennifer R. Boyle, Aimee VanStraaten, and Elizabeth A. Pesek.
